Project Details
A Modern Tropical Style Early Childhood Development Center for an international school, spanning 3,200 sqft with an estimated project value of 15 million, is currently under development. The design is thoughtfully centered around the needs of young learners, emphasizing child-friendly spatial planning, flexible learning environments, and seamless connectivity between indoor classrooms and outdoor play areas. The layout promotes exploration, interaction, and comfort, while integrating passive climate strategies to ensure a naturally cool and well-ventilated environment throughout the year.
Architecturally, the project features a low-pitched mono-slope roof with generous overhangs, providing effective shading and protection from tropical weather conditions. The building showcases a strong visual identity through the interplay of exposed brick surfaces and expansive glazing, allowing abundant natural light while maintaining a warm, tactile aesthetic. This combination of functional design and modern tropical elements creates a nurturing, sustainable, and engaging learning environment for early childhood development.
